## Kickoff Notes — ChipGate Reader

Quick recap for the Harborfell Marathon setup: the trackside timing-chip readers need firmware flashed before Thursday's dry run, and the mat at the 10k split has been flaky, so test it twice. Spare antennas are in the blue crate. Don't reorder cabling without checking first — it's mapped to the scoring van. All hardware questions go to the lead listed below.

approver of yahig-kagup = Ralok Sorael

Meeting notes — Varnell Systems, dispatch sync. Two Kestrel-9 prototype units cleared for shipment to Hollowmere Test Labs. Crates sealed by R. Obanek, tamper tape verified. Pickup window Thursday, 08:00–09:00, dock B. No substitutions on carrier; Tarn Freight only. Insurance paperwork travels inside the outer sleeve, not the crate. The courier hand-over instruction below is confidential and must be followed exactly.

courier memo of bawef-kaguf: the briion quenox courier leaves the tamdor aldius joreth belion julir joreth wenix pelath ledger at gate 7145 under passcode 571533

Cron drift on the Marwick reporting box: nightly rollups fired 11 minutes late three nights running. NTP sync confirmed healthy; suspect scheduler queue contention after the Velora agent upgrade. Support should tag affected customer tickets as known-issue. Drift was first observed in the deploy identified by the build token below.

session token of yahap-fafop = htk9_f6aa94135

**Q: How should I compress telemetry payloads before sending them to the Morrow ingestion tier?**

A: Use the Skylark codec with the default dictionary unless your payloads exceed 2 MB, in which case switch to streaming mode to avoid memory spikes on the collector. Never gzip twice — the gateway at Fenwick Ridge rejects double-compressed frames with a 415. Batch small events into 64 KB windows before compressing; this improves ratio markedly. Step-by-step setup instructions, including dictionary versioning rules, live on the internal page here.

wiki page, bahof-tajef: https://harbor.crelvostack.local/secrets/deploy/spaces/merge_requests/352483d166532f3d